Flash ReportUnilever Expands Home Care Portfolio with the Acquisition of The Laundress Coresight Research January 30, 2019 Executive SummaryOn January 28, 2019, Unilever announced it had acquired The Laundress, a premium detergent and fabric care company headquartered in New York. Unilever said The Laundress will continue to operate from its New York City headquarters and that the founders will remain in place to lead the business and to operate the brand’s flagship store in New York. The global home care market is a highly competitive space and is expected to grow at a CAGR of 3.8% in the five years to 2024, according to market intelligence firm Mordor Insights. Unilever described the acquisition of The Laundress as a “strong addition” to its portfolio of products. Please Login to read the full report. Not a member?
